What Types of Commercial Properties are Available in Lafayette, LA?

Lafayette's commercial real estate market offers a diverse range of properties to suit various needs and budgets. This includes:

  • Retail Spaces: From small boutiques to large shopping centers, Lafayette offers numerous retail spaces catering to diverse businesses. Location is key here, with high-traffic areas commanding higher prices.

  • Office Buildings: Class A, B, and C office spaces are available, ranging from modern high-rises to smaller, more traditional buildings. Factors to consider include amenities, location, and lease terms.

  • Industrial Properties: Warehouses, distribution centers, and manufacturing facilities are available for businesses requiring larger spaces and specialized infrastructure. Location relative to transportation routes is crucial for industrial properties.

  • Multifamily Properties: Apartment complexes and other multi-unit residential buildings offer strong investment potential due to Lafayette's growing population.

  • Special Purpose Properties: This category encompasses properties designed for specific uses, such as restaurants, hotels, or medical offices. These properties often require specialized renovations or fit-outs.

What are the Key Factors to Consider When Buying Commercial Property in Lafayette, LA?

Several key factors influence the value and potential of commercial properties in Lafayette:

  • Location: Proximity to major thoroughfares, residential areas, and other businesses significantly impacts property value and rental income potential.

  • Property Condition: Thorough inspections are crucial to identify potential maintenance or repair needs, which can affect profitability.

  • Market Demand: Understanding the current demand for commercial space in the area helps determine the potential rental income and property appreciation.

  • Zoning Regulations: Compliance with local zoning regulations is vital, ensuring the intended use of the property is permissible.

  • Financing: Securing appropriate financing is essential, and interest rates and loan terms will vary depending on the property and the buyer's financial situation.

  • Lease Terms (if applicable): If purchasing a property with existing tenants, review the lease agreements carefully to understand the terms and conditions.

What are the Benefits of Investing in Commercial Real Estate in Lafayette, LA?

Lafayette's growing economy, strong population growth, and diverse business environment present significant advantages for commercial real estate investors:

  • Potential for High Returns: Strategic investments in commercial properties in Lafayette can yield substantial returns through rental income and property appreciation.

  • Tax Advantages: Various tax benefits are available to commercial real estate investors, potentially lowering your overall tax burden. (Consult a tax professional for personalized advice.)

  • Diversification: Commercial real estate can offer diversification to your investment portfolio, reducing overall risk.

  • Inflation Hedge: Commercial real estate can act as a hedge against inflation, as property values tend to increase over time along with inflation.

What are the potential risks associated with investing in commercial real estate in Lafayette, LA?

While Lafayette presents opportunities, it's crucial to be aware of potential risks:

  • Market Volatility: Like any real estate market, Lafayette's can experience fluctuations, affecting property values and rental income.

  • Vacancy Rates: Periods of high vacancy can significantly impact rental income.

  • Maintenance and Repair Costs: Unexpected repairs and maintenance can be expensive.

  • Economic Downturns: Economic downturns can impact rental demand and property values.
